#56b323 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#56b323 is composed of 33.7% red, 70.2%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52% cyan, 0% magenta, 80.4%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 98.8 degrees, a saturation of 67.3% and a lightness of 42%. #56b323 color hex could be obtained by blending #acff46 with #006700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#56b323

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070f03 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.
